About Interac Corp
Interac Corp. operates Canada’s national debit and real-time money transfer network, providing Interac Debit, e-Transfer, and digital identity services to banks, merchants, governments, and consumers. A privately held company founded in 1984 and headquartered in Toronto, it connects nearly 300 financial institutions and handles millions of transactions daily across in-store and online channels. Interac earns network and transaction fees for secure payment and authentication services used across the Canadian economy.
